
Nollywood actress Iyabo Ojo has sparked widespread reactions across social media after making a bold, emotional, and faith-filled declaration about her journey as a single mother, her achievements, and her definition of true success.
While speaking passionately, the actress openly challenged long-standing societal stereotypes associated with single motherhood, stressing that success should not be measured by marital status but by personal growth, stability, fulfilled children, and inner peace.
Iyabo Ojo shares her journey from single motherhood to success
Iyabo Ojo revealed that raising her children alone at a young age came with immense pressure and uncertainty, but against all odds, her life turned out better than many people expected. She credited her achievements to unwavering faith in God, resilience, and perseverance, noting that parenting often comes with moments of confusion, exhaustion, fear, and emotional strain.
According to her, there were moments when she felt overwhelmed and unsure of the next step to take, yet she pressed on, trusting God to guide her path and protect her children.
“There’s confusion in their midst. I’m the president-general of single mothers because my daughter has succeeded, my son has succeeded, and my life is better. When you’re raising children at a young age, you almost run mad. There were times I didn’t know which road to pass. If they told me I’d be a landlady in Lekki, I’d say it was a lie. It wasn’t me, it was God,” she said.
The actress further reflected on relationships and marriage, explaining that both men and women make choices that shape the outcome of their unions. She emphasised the importance of faith and personal responsibility, rather than societal pressure, when it comes to relationships.
She also expressed admiration for fathers who take active roles in their children’s lives, stating that responsible parenting deserves recognition regardless of marital status.
“Na man go leave you, na man go marry you. Na woman go leave you, na woman go marry you. Put your faith in God and see whether God will not do it for you. I easily fall in love with fathers that take care of their children,” she added.
